Webb31 mars 2024 · As well as the more common causes already described, there are many other conditions which occasionally cause right upper quadrant pain. These include: Heart attack (myocardial infarction). Heart attacks normally present with chest pain, radiating to the left arm, or a tightness in the chest.

Belly button or umbilicus pain may be caused by a variety of factors, including abdominal hernias, umbilical infections, gastroenteritis, appendicitis or other gastrointestinal disorders.
